Transaction bddea306904031558fb0cc848dc740c952ac4436ff21ed6656ebf398d3dd4441
1 Input
1 Output
-
bddea306904031558fb0cc848dc740c952ac4436ff21ed6656ebf398d3dd4441:0
- value
- 108426
- script pubkey
- OP_0 OP_PUSHBYTES_20 e274fa634e903d804cbc7f2256ea79eed7c9760b
- address
- bc1quf605c6wjq7cqn9u0u39d6neamtujastvaq9r0